.elementor-844 .elementor-element.elementor-element-56c86da{--display:flex;--min-height:85px;--overlay-opacity:0.5;}.elementor-844 .elementor-element.elementor-element-56c86da:not(.elementor-motion-effects-element-type-background), .elementor-844 .elementor-element.elementor-element-56c86da >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-image:url("https://movita.pro/wp-content/uploads/2025/10/Gemini_Generated_Image_ou83pnou83pnou83.png");}.elementor-844 .elementor-element.elementor-element-56c86da::before, .elementor-844 .elementor-element.elementor-element-56c86da > .elementor-background-video-container::before, .elementor-844 .elementor-element.elementor-element-56c86da > .e-con-inner > .elementor-background-video-container::before, .elementor-844 .elementor-element.elementor-element-56c86da > .elementor-background-slideshow::before, .elementor-844 .elementor-element.elementor-element-56c86da > .e-con-inner > .elementor-background-slideshow::before, .elementor-844 .elementor-element.elementor-element-56c86da > .elementor-motion-effects-container > .elementor-motion-effects-layer::before{background-color:#FFDAB963;--background-overlay:'';}.elementor-844 .elementor-element.elementor-element-56c86da::before{filter:brightness( 100% ) contrast( 100% ) saturate( 100% ) blur( 0px ) hue-rotate( 0deg );}.elementor-844 .elementor-element.elementor-element-27e04df{--display:flex;}.elementor-widget-heading .elementor-heading-title{font-family:var( --e-global-typography-primary-font-family ), Sans-serif;font-weight:var( --e-global-typography-primary-font-weight );color:var( --e-global-color-primary );}.elementor-844 .elementor-element.elementor-element-a03c033{text-align:center;}.elementor-844 .elementor-element.elementor-element-a03c033 .elementor-heading-title{font-family:"Playfair Display", Sans-serif;font-size:60px;font-weight:600;}.elementor-844 .elementor-element.elementor-element-272b1ec{text-align:center;}.elementor-844 .elementor-element.elementor-element-272b1ec .elementor-heading-title{font-family:"Montserrat", Sans-serif;font-weight:300;}.elementor-widget-button .elementor-button{background-color:var( --e-global-color-accent );font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}.elementor-844 .elementor-element.elementor-element-6416a24 .elementor-button{background-color:#E2725B;font-family:"Montserrat", Sans-serif;font-weight:600;text-transform:none;font-style:normal;text-shadow:0px 0px 10px rgba(0,0,0,0.3);}/* Start custom CSS for container, class: .elementor-element-56c86da *//* === Cobertura Mágica para o Design Limpo === */

/* Efeito Suave nos Botões com a classe 'btn-movita' */
.btn-movita .elementor-button {
    border-radius: 30px !important;
    padding: 18px 40px !important;
    font-family: 'Montserrat', sans-serif !important;
    text-transform: uppercase;
    letter-spacing: 1px;
    font-weight: 600;
    box-shadow: 0 4px 15px rgba(226, 114, 91, 0.3); /* Sombra Terracota suave */
    transition: all 0.3s ease !important;
}
.btn-movita .elementor-button:hover {
    transform: translateY(-3px);
    box-shadow: 0 8px 25px rgba(226, 114, 91, 0.5);
}

/* Efeito de Card Limpo com a classe 'card-movita' */
.card-movita {
    background-color: #ffffff !important;
    border-radius: 16px !important;
    padding: 30px !important;
    border: 1px solid #f0f0f0 !important;
    transition: all 0.3s ease !important;
}
.card-movita:hover {
    transform: translateY(-10px);
    box-shadow: 0 20px 40px rgba(0,0,0,0.08) !important;
    border-color: #FFDAB9 !important; /* Borda pêssego ao passar o mouse */
}

/* Títulos elegantes com underline sutil (Use a classe 'titulo-movita') */
.titulo-movita .elementor-heading-title {
    position: relative;
    display: inline-block;
    padding-bottom: 15px;
}
.titulo-movita .elementor-heading-title::after {
    content: '';
    position: absolute;
    width: 60px;
    height: 3px;
    background-color: #FFDAB9; /* Pêssego */
    bottom: 0;
    left: 50%;
    transform: translateX(-50%);
    border-radius: 2px;
}/* End custom CSS */
/* Start custom CSS for button, class: .elementor-element-6416a24 *//* === Cobertura Mágica para o Design Limpo === */

/* Efeito Suave nos Botões com a classe 'btn-movita' */
.btn-movita .elementor-button {
    border-radius: 30px !important;
    padding: 18px 40px !important;
    font-family: 'Montserrat', sans-serif !important;
    text-transform: uppercase;
    letter-spacing: 1px;
    font-weight: 600;
    box-shadow: 0 4px 15px rgba(226, 114, 91, 0.3); /* Sombra Terracota suave */
    transition: all 0.3s ease !important;
}
.btn-movita .elementor-button:hover {
    transform: translateY(-3px);
    box-shadow: 0 8px 25px rgba(226, 114, 91, 0.5);
}

/* Efeito de Card Limpo com a classe 'card-movita' */
.card-movita {
    background-color: #ffffff !important;
    border-radius: 16px !important;
    padding: 30px !important;
    border: 1px solid #f0f0f0 !important;
    transition: all 0.3s ease !important;
}
.card-movita:hover {
    transform: translateY(-10px);
    box-shadow: 0 20px 40px rgba(0,0,0,0.08) !important;
    border-color: #FFDAB9 !important; /* Borda pêssego ao passar o mouse */
}

/* Títulos elegantes com underline sutil (Use a classe 'titulo-movita') */
.titulo-movita .elementor-heading-title {
    position: relative;
    display: inline-block;
    padding-bottom: 15px;
}
.titulo-movita .elementor-heading-title::after {
    content: '';
    position: absolute;
    width: 60px;
    height: 3px;
    background-color: #FFDAB9; /* Pêssego */
    bottom: 0;
    left: 50%;
    transform: translateX(-50%);
    border-radius: 2px;
}/* End custom CSS */
/* Start custom CSS *//* === Cobertura Mágica para o Design Limpo === */

/* Efeito Suave nos Botões com a classe 'btn-movita' */
.btn-movita .elementor-button {
    border-radius: 30px !important;
    padding: 18px 40px !important;
    font-family: 'Montserrat', sans-serif !important;
    text-transform: uppercase;
    letter-spacing: 1px;
    font-weight: 600;
    box-shadow: 0 4px 15px rgba(226, 114, 91, 0.3); /* Sombra Terracota suave */
    transition: all 0.3s ease !important;
}
.btn-movita .elementor-button:hover {
    transform: translateY(-3px);
    box-shadow: 0 8px 25px rgba(226, 114, 91, 0.5);
}

/* Efeito de Card Limpo com a classe 'card-movita' */
.card-movita {
    background-color: #ffffff !important;
    border-radius: 16px !important;
    padding: 30px !important;
    border: 1px solid #f0f0f0 !important;
    transition: all 0.3s ease !important;
}
.card-movita:hover {
    transform: translateY(-10px);
    box-shadow: 0 20px 40px rgba(0,0,0,0.08) !important;
    border-color: #FFDAB9 !important; /* Borda pêssego ao passar o mouse */
}

/* Títulos elegantes com underline sutil (Use a classe 'titulo-movita') */
.titulo-movita .elementor-heading-title {
    position: relative;
    display: inline-block;
    padding-bottom: 15px;
}
.titulo-movita .elementor-heading-title::after {
    content: '';
    position: absolute;
    width: 60px;
    height: 3px;
    background-color: #FFDAB9; /* Pêssego */
    bottom: 0;
    left: 50%;
    transform: translateX(-50%);
    border-radius: 2px;
}/* End custom CSS */